Title: Senior Buyer - Remanufacturing
Pioneer the next generation of innovation. Join us and you’ll develop your skills and expertise to the very highest levels, working in an international environment for a company known the world over for its brilliance.
Position Summary:
This position is recognized as a Senior Strategic Buyer and is responsible for procurement of direct materials and services especially for commodities in support of remanufacturing and overhaul of engines and components in North America.
Key Accountabilities:
- Process purchasing award summaries and purchasing documents for suppliers directly related to production and core material.
- Assist in the development of International Commodity Team strategies that align with Global/Regional Purchasing and Logistics Objectives
- Manage cross-functional projects on time and within budget.
- Develop processes and relationships with suppliers to process and/or procure core material.
- Develop sourcing lists and monitor supplier performance.
- Aggressively resolve all pricing, invoicing and contract related issues with the suppliers
- Negotiate pricing, terms and annual contracts with suppliers.
- Evaluate and select new suppliers based on common practices and based on negotiated agreements focused on price, quality, delivery and other required services.
- Maintain open communication between internal departments, management, and suppliers.
- Support cost savings initiatives including sourcing core material from grey market.
- Support the implementation of a standardized process approach utilizing digitalization, common forms, measurements, and structure.
- Explore, investigate and procure core engines and parts for remanufacturing.
- Forecast annual material, purchasing volumes, annual savings, tooling costs and repair budget.
- Perform special projects as required.
- Maintain good housekeeping practices.
- Adhere to company/professional ethics governing the handling of confidential information and the observation of confidentiality.
- Promote a compliance culture in area of responsibility and live the letter and the spirit of the Rolls Royce Code of Conduct.
- Bachelor's Degree in Business Management, Materials Management, or Business Finance, and 5 years of procurement, materials management, supplier cost analysis, or supply chain management experience; or 9 years of experience in procurement, materials management, supplier cost analysis, or supply chain management
- Specific knowledge of Off-Highway Diesel Engine commodities, materials and products
- SAP experience
- Working knowledge of Foundry practice and processes. Experience in purchasing of Casting products for heavy industrial applications.
- Ability to review 2D drawings / 3D models with understanding of technical requirements and Casting / Machining processes which meet the required specifications.
- Minimum 2 years’ experience handling confidential sensitive matters with discretion.
- Excellent negotiation skills
- Excellent working knowledge of purchasing practices and procedures.
- Excellent financial/cost analysis and problem-solving skills when issues are very complex.
- Strong knowledge of production planning, supply chain and/or materials management processes
- Strong global knowledge of suppliers and international/domestic activities
- Strong organizational, planning, and follow-up skills
- Strong oral, written and presentation communication skills, and the ability to understand the needs of the internal customer.
-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to work effectively with others.
- Strong ability to interpret blueprints and engineering documents.
- Self-starter with the ability to work independently with little direction.
- Ability to travel - domestic and international and work flexible hours.
